Chelsea striker Alvaro Morata has completed his loan move to Atletico Madrid.The Spain international struggled to make an impact at Stamford Bridge following his 60million move from Real Madrid in the summer of 2017.1
.@AlvaroMorata has today joined Atletico Madrid on loan until the end of the 2019/20 season.Good luck, Alvaro! — Chelsea FC (@ChelseaFC) January 28, 2019Morata was on the books of Atletico as a youngster before being snapped up by their bitter rivals Real Madrid, with whom he made his professional debut.He represented Real Madrid across two separate spells – either side of a two-year stay with Juventus – and won two La Liga titles and two Champions Leagues with Los Blancos.Chelsea made him their record signing in 2017 with a 60m swoop, but he never looked settled at the club.His exit was effectively sealed last week when manager Sarri questioned where the player’s loyalties lay.Sarri said: “Morata is potentially a very good player. He has the characteristics for playing in my team, but one month ago he said he wanted to play for another team.“It was very difficult for him to give us 100 per cent because of his mental situation. “
